Novitec Turns Up the Power on the Ferrari Daytona SP3
German tuner Novitec has revealed its upgrade package for the Ferrari Daytona SP3, and the big news is more power.
The 6.5-liter naturally aspirated V12 engine now produces 868 horsepower, up 28 hp from stock. The increase comes from a newly developed high-performance exhaust system designed to improve airflow and reduce back pressure.
The exhaust also features electronically controlled sound management, allowing drivers to switch between a quieter tone and a louder, race-style sound. Buyers can even choose an optional 999 fine gold-plated exhaust system to help with heat control.

No Crazy Body Kits – Just Clean Upgrades on Novitec Ferrari Dayton SP3
Unlike some tuning projects, Novitec did not touch the bodywork. There’s no widebody kit or extreme aero. The original Ferrari design stays exactly as it is. Instead, the focus is on performance and stance.
Novitec teamed up with Vossen to create forged wheels made specifically for the Daytona SP3. The setup includes:
- 20-inch wheels in front (265/30 ZR20 tires)
- 21-inch wheels in the rear (345/30 ZR21 tires)
- The wheels keep the center-lock look and match the hypercar’s aggressive shape.
- Interior Customization Available
Owners can also fully customize the interior with different leather or Alcantara finishes, tailored to personal preference.
Quick Specs for Novitec Ferrari Daytona SP3
- Engine: 6.5L Naturally Aspirated V12
- Power: 868 hp
- Transmission: 7-speed dual-clutch
- 0–60 mph: 2.85 seconds
- Top Speed: 211+ mph
- Production: Limited to 599 units
The base Ferrari Daytona SP3 originally started at over $2 million, and prices on the resale market are even higher. Novitec has not announced pricing for the upgrade package.
